UK: Ashtead Technology Announces Launch of New Integrated Technical Services Group

Subsea equipment rental specialist Ashtead Technology announces the launch of a new Integrated Technical Services Group as a key part of its strategic growth strategy. The launch of this diversified service offering will include enhanced capabilities for bespoke systems integration, equipment maintenance and repair in the field.

This will be supported by substantial investment in new equipment and modern calibration facilities through a network of regional offices around the globe.

To support this new offering, significant investment has also been made in strengthening the senior management team in Aberdeen, with new personnel joining the company including Ross Macleod, Mark Ellington and Craig Towers. These are well known and highly respected individuals in the offshore services sector, and will without doubt contribute hugely to the development of the new group.

Based in Aberdeen, with regional offices in Singapore and Houston, and agencies in Norway, Dubai and Australia, Ashtead Technology is a leading provider of equipment for the global subsea construction and maintenance market.

In recognition of changing client requirements, Ashtead Technology have made this move to offer an enhanced service that delivers significant added value and which is designed to simplify and increase efficiency in offshore operations.

This investment in people and capability is a natural step in Ashtead’s long term commitment to the global offshore industry, strategically positioning the business for the long term both in the Oil and Gas and the emerging renewable energy markets.

Speaking about the new investment, Managing Director Mark Derry said:”Ashtead Technology has ambitious growth plans and we are delighted to be able to announce this strategic move as part of our ongoing strategy which will offer new technical support capabilities aimed at supporting our clients in advanced subsea operations, and in the deployment of sophisticated underwater technology.

Ashtead Technology is currently developing new facilities and recruiting additional technical and sales personnel at a number of levels worldwide.
